Summer is well underway, and that means big blockbusters are battling it out for that top spot at the box office. When you aren't relaxing at the beach with a good book, check out these books-on-screen adaptations that are sure to entertain (or at least get you out of the hot sun for a few hours).
 
In The Amazing Spider-Man, join a re-vamped Peter Parker on a new adventure to discover his own identity by finding out the truth about what happened to his mother and father. Raised by his Uncle Ben and Aunt May, Peter becomes increasingly curious about his parents' disappearance. He finds a mysterious briefcase, which leads him to Dr. Curt Connors, the former partner of his father, and ultimately leads Spider-Man to Connors' alter-ego.
 
Spider-Man is not the only superhero looking for answers in his city. Batman returns for the final installment of the mega-hit franchise in The Dark Knight Rises. What will happen when a new terrorist decides to attack Gotham City, and Batman refuses to protect the city that has labeled him a villain for the last eight years? Watch as Bruce Wayne dons the Batsuit for the last time in this hugely successful trilogy of films.
 
On the small screen, don't miss what A is up to on "Pretty Little Liars," which airs Tuesdays at 8:00pm ET/PT on ABC Family. Now that Mona is locked away in a psychiatric institution, find out what happens when Spencer, Hanna, Emily and Aria realize they're not as safe as they thought they were. And while Mona liked to play with dolls, the new version of A isn't afraid to hit the girls where it hurts.

Peter Parker, an outcast high schooler, was abandoned by his parents as a boy, leaving him to be raised by his Uncle Ben and Aunt May. Like most teenagers, Peter is trying to figure out who he is and how he got to be the person he is today. Peter is also finding out his way with his first high school crush, Gwen Stacy, and together they struggle with love, commitment, and secrets. As Peter discovers a mysterious briefcase that belonged to his father, he begins a quest to understand his parents' disappearance --- leading him directly to Oscorp and the lab of Dr. Curt Connors, his father's former partner. As Spider-Man is set on a collision course with Connors' alter-ego, The Lizard, Peter will make life-altering choices to use his powers and shape his destiny to become a hero.

A summer has passed since Aria, Emily, Hanna and Spencer found out about Mona being "A" and Maya's death. With the terror seemingly over and an alleged murderer now behind bars, the town of Rosewood is slowly healing from old and new wounds and trying to get back to normalcy. Each of the four girls spent their summer in different ways - Aria taking a photography class, Spencer taking college courses at Hollis, Hanna taking cooking classes with Caleb and Emily building houses in Haiti. But what looks normal for each girl is not necessarily so, as all four are hardly over what happened. With post-traumatic stress, anger and the acquisition of more secrets the four Liars are anything but fine. Now all back together and coming upon the second anniversary of Alison's disappearance, the girls find themselves back on the defensive when a shocking event rocks Rosewood.
